As computers play an increasingly prevalent role in modern society, the ability to use them to solve various problems has become of central importance. Computers are particularly suited to certain tasks, such as storing large amounts of information, completing logical and numerical operations, and performing a series of tasks many times on a substantial number of elements. Some tasks are far too time-consuming, error prone, or complex to be successfully completed by one or even several human workers. Instead, the solution to many problems lies in the power of computational approaches. In fact, nearly all problems can be solved with the aid of computational tools and the answers provided by such tools are typically easier both to obtain and to modify for reuse in similar tasks in the future. This session was a review of a number of fundamental Java concepts, requested by the student's father. We discussed the general meaning of source code, compilation, and the Java virtual machine. Likewise, I took time to review the basic syntax of classes (e.g. the meanings of fields, methods, and constructors, as well as the use of objects, the language of "classes" vs "instantiations of classes", etc.).
